Output 17509321b9936ebcc6bb9b880d517f901ff59302a46970f9faba3995d213f4e6:5
- value
- 68312
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ae38603d807b0e8002db64bfb100240e98c60a5a OP_EQUAL
- address
- 3HaD2zSPDBgBnNWk6zRmcCrSpVUjn4vrpa
- transaction
- 17509321b9936ebcc6bb9b880d517f901ff59302a46970f9faba3995d213f4e6
- spent
- true